POSITION SUMMARY

The Level I Field Technician is responsible for the installation of audio-visual and video
projects for iSpace customers, providing technical support and troubleshooting. Work will be completed
primarily at the customer site and will be at the direction of iSpace Project Managers and Lead Field
Technician. Work may be done independently or with a team to complete each project and requires
basic proficiency in the audio-visual and video conferencing operations.

FIELD TECH R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Stage and load equipment, tools and installation supplies for shipment.
  • Execute installation plans of projects as assigned by Project Management, which may
    include:
    • Connecting equipment, terminations, soldering, wire pulling, rack mounting, wire
      management, and equipment mounting.
  • Testing systems upon completion to ensure systems function properly. Diagnose,
    troubleshoot, and correct technical issues on site.
  • Investigate and resolve open issues with vendor support teams.
  • Train and instruct customers (internal and external) on the proper use of equipment and
    systems.
  • Read and interpret wiring diagrams, schematics, and blueprints for solutions being built.
  • Track and maintain time sheets for projects.
  • Submit project documentation to PM’s after job completion to include (but not limited to):
    photos, as-built drawings, customer sign-offs, RMA’s, serial numbers, etc.
  • Return iSpace equipment and tools to inventory upon job completion.
  • Maintain control over inventory to ensure proper accounting.
  • Obtain technical certifications as directed by management to further develop your career.
  • Basic installation tools to be supplied by employee.
